About the Team

We are a diverse, enthusiastic, and growing team of multi-disciplined engineers that further Tesla's mission of accelerating the world's transition to sustainable energy by demonstrating the functionality, performance, and durability of new hardware designs. As a test engineering intern, you will learn how to leverage hardware, firmware, and software solutions to validate Tesla products to rigorous internal and industry standards. We are interested in diverse candidates with all levels of experience, but we will prioritize curious and driven engineers with strong problem solving, communication, and collaboration skills.

Responsibilities
  • Design and build custom test equipment such as test PCBAs, harnesses, and overall system design to make validation efficient, modular, and repeatable.
  • Manage projects from initial concept through design, assembly, and final commissioning.
  • Write and maintain test software to automate test execution, data collection and analysis.
  • Develop and maintain validation schedules to coordinate test resources and communicate status to program managers
Requirements
  • Currently working towards a BS, MS, or advanced degree in Electrical Engineering, Mechatronics, Computer Science, or other relevant degrees.
  • Proven technical experience through extracurricular activities, academic projects, passion projects, or equivalent experiences.
  • Excellent grasp of engineering fundamentals with experience using power supplies, multimeters, oscilloscopes, probing PCBAs, and reading schematics.
  • Eagerness to collaborate cross-functionally with other engineering teams while able to work independently to drive large projects forward and overcome blockers; detail-oriented and execution focused.
  • Genuine curiosity to figure out why something doesn't work; troubleshooting the root-cause of an issue comes second nature to you.
  • Love to be hands-on, understand how to interact with a system and automate repeatable tasks. You thrive on efficiency and hate to see someone waste time on something a script, fixture, or robotic system could do automatically.
Preferred Qualifications
  • Coding experience, preferably Python, for test automation and data post-processing.
  • Design experience with CAD software such as CATIA, SOLIDWORKS, Altium, or Eagle.
  • Knowledge of different sensors, what they do, and how to interact with them.
  • Proven interest in electric vehicles and/or sustainable energy, through extracurricular activities, academic projects, passion projects, or equivalent experiences.
